Sounds' Thursday Game in OKC Postponed

July 17, 2014 - Pacific Coast League (PCL1)
Nashville Sounds News Release


OKLAHOMA CITY - Mother Nature got the best of Thursday night's game at Chickasaw Bricktown Ballpark, which was scheduled to be the first game of a four-game series between the Nashville Sounds (51-47) and Oklahoma City RedHawks (50-49).

The outing has been rescheduled as a part of a doubleheader on Friday, July 18 at 4:05 p.m. The pair of games will each be seven-innings.

The Sounds will send Michael Blazek (1-4, 4.88) to the hill on in the first game opposite Oklahoma's Alex White (1-2, 6.85). Game two starters to be announced.
